Output 262176615bf540bf408bc5767b170729ce295cc40e0e19ffb6d249aef9ac3eb6:111

value
207951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71d73c23f197217ac1830e95c50ffd0dc3e4c83e OP_EQUAL
address
3C4x81FucZBGoVWXji4q9rsHEZ284QtFHu
transaction
262176615bf540bf408bc5767b170729ce295cc40e0e19ffb6d249aef9ac3eb6
confirmations
237265
spent
true